EPR.PRC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review
29 of the 6,276 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in EPR Properties 5.75% Series C Preferred Shares (EPR.PRC)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$67.9M — down 4% from $70.7M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 4 funds opened new EPR.PRC posit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 14 added to existing stakes and 6 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Boothbay Fund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$799K.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$1.98M.
